Putting it into Practice: Will the New Mental Health Act Slow Down or Accelerate Integrated Working?
Abstract
The modernisation of mental health legislation took time in England and Wales, and resulted in an amendment to the law through the Mental Health Act 2007. The changes under way are extensive, and will affect the mental health workforce. This article outlines some of the changes and new roles, and argues that workforce changes are important features of the new legislation that confirm policy goals of integrated working and practice.
